Incoming President Rodrigo Duterte urged congress and senate to work each other and support Senator Aquillino “Koko” Pimentel after declaring that Pimentel is the one he’s supporting.
“He supports me as Senate President, and he appreciates the fact the majority was organized and the committees were assigned pursuant to principles and not transactions,” Pimentel said
“So if we liken the Senate to a machine, it is an efficient machine,” he said.
Pimentel said any changes would be based on the Senate’s “collective decision.”
As for any differences he and Sen. Alan Peter Cayetano—who was Duterte’s running mate—may have, Pimentel laid them to rest.
“What he [Duterte] said was that Alan and I must be together,” he said.
Cayetano also desired to be the Senate President.
